HYPERION - THE ROMANTIC PIANO CONCERTO SERIES
Hats off to Hyperion Records for having the insight, courage, conviction and perseverance for undertaking such a challenging recording project.
When it seems that most labels are scrambling for new material and are constantly putting out budget re-issue after budget re-issue of the same
overly familiar material, Hyperion comes along and offers us world premiere first class recordings of exciting, fresh music.
Volume 1 of this series was released in August of 1998, and now almost 10 years later, in February 2008 they have released volume 44,
with no end in sight
If you enjoy piano music, or more specifically piano concertos then this series of recordings is for you.
The composers range from the well known: Delius, Mendelssohn, Massenet, Rimsky-Korsakov .. to the lesser known: Sauer, Brull, Herz, and lots in between.
Pianists like Demidenko, Hamelin, Hough, Shelley and conductors Brabbins, Mackerras, Ossonce and Vanska.
You can see that this massive project was a serious and well-planned undertaking and the results are no less impressive. All of these great piano concertos deserve
a place in your cd collection. These important works in the piano concerto repertoire were simply overlooked by record labels only interested in the bottom line or afraid of taking a risk.
Hyperion took that risk and all of our lives are richer for it! |
